Career path

Career Role (Robotics & Pattern Recognition) Description
Robotics Engineer Design, build, and maintain robotic systems; crucial for automation in manufacturing and logistics. High demand for expertise in robotic manipulation and control.
Computer Vision Engineer Develop algorithms for image processing and pattern recognition; essential for autonomous vehicles, medical imaging, and security systems. Strong skills in deep learning are highly sought after.
AI/Machine Learning Engineer (Robotics Focus) Develop and implement AI algorithms for robotic control and decision-making; expertise in reinforcement learning and natural language processing is beneficial.
Data Scientist (Robotics & Automation) Analyze large datasets from robotic systems; extract insights to optimize performance and predict failures. Strong analytical skills and programming expertise are essential.
